Is YouTube still worth it for filmmakers in 2024?

Ever thought about starting up a KZfaq channel as a filmmaker? It’s super tempting, but only if you know what you’re getting into. In this video we’ll get into the realities of the filmmaking KZfaq landscape in 2024, and whether or not it’s worth it these days.
